Do any of you fa/tg/uys use Tabletop Simulator? How do you organise and play? There isn't a single unlocked game available which I can't say I disagree with, so are there any steam groups/etc where these things are organised?
Bonus points for 40k TTS groups too.
>>54131456
My friend ran us a DnD campaign on TTS for a few weeks. It was really handy having Steam for voice chat but we sometimes used Skype.
We enjoyed finding a seemingly unlimited amount of miniatures to download on the Steam Workshop, some of them had animations too. I was really surprised to see that some users had even made dungeon modules and maps for downloading.
Problems we had:
>Lost the theatre of mind.
Our DM spent increasing amounts of time adding more and more detail to the maps, settings, enemies, music, sound FX etc. Which was really nice and thoughtful but only stood to emphasise the gaps in the experience which he didn't fill. I don't know how to explain it in English, I just mean sometimes your imagination is better. Less is more?
>Players messing about
Its very easy and tempting for people to fuck about with the miniatures on the table. Not sure why its just harder for people to pay attention and it was hard for the DM to know who was focused.

Can someone help me out here? I played a game against a Thousand Sons player earlier and got absolutely destroyed, but when I read through the Chaos index later I didn't see half of the shit that he was talking about or if I did the way he thought the rules worked were just plain WRONG.
And some of them I can't even find where he got them at all...
for example:
Death to the False Emperor is only supposed to happen on a roll of 6+. He was claiming it every time he hit.
He was claiming a 4++ on all his units, and I cannot find any reason for this in the rules. Tzeentch favoured seem to get 5++, but not 4++.
In addition he was re-rolling all saving throws of 1 on his tzeentch terminators when in 6'' of Ahriman (and across the board from Ahriman before I politely called him on it)... but you're only supposed to re-roll invulnerable saves. So we were only wounding these terminators on double rolls of 1s, basically.
The last thing I can think of is he for some reason had the idea that by putting his sorcerers on a disc it improved their invulnerable save by 1 by giving them the daemon keyword. Furthermore, since he claimed that the invuln was 4++ instead of 5++, this made their invulns 3++.
So what gives? Does this guy just not know his own army's rules or is there some rule I'm not seeing?
I know some of his rules were just plain wrong, but I'm wondering about the daemons and the discs and the 5++ vs the 4++.
Anyone have any insight?
